Top Diaper Companies In India 2025: Market Size, Trends, And Key Players
The Indian diaper industry (baby + adult) has expanded rapidly, propelled by rising hygiene awareness, an aging population, and stronger retail (offline + e-commerce) reach. Global brands (Pampers, MamyPoko, Huggies) and homegrown players (Nobel Hygiene, Pan Healthcare, Swara Baby Products, Millennium Baby Care, etc.) are prominent across price tiers and regions. The market reached USD 1.7 Billion in 2024 , with IMARC projecting USD 3.1 Billion by 2033 at a 6.7% CAGR (2025–2033) -underpinned by product innovation (skin-friendly materials, breathable cores) and broader distribution into Tier-2/3 cities.
Adult incontinence is a structural demand driver as lifespans rise and awareness grows. Companies are also benefiting from better consumer education around diaper hygiene and convenience. Sustainability is becoming a purchase criterion, with brands piloting plant-based materials, eco-friendly variants, and lighter packaging to cut waste.
The ecosystem is further energized by contract/private-label manufacturing and localized innovation-improving affordability and availability across urban and rural markets. With the base expanding and supply chains maturing, India is positioned as a key growth arena in Asia for diaper manufacturers.
Strategic Approaches:Leaders are investing in R&D (softer topsheets, faster absorption, pant-style formats) and widening distribution (modern trade, pharmacies, D2C, marketplaces). Premiumization in metros coexists with value packs for small towns, while communication focuses on skin health and leak protection. Multinationals leverage brand equity and nationwide reach; Indian firms differentiate via sustainability, contract manufacturing, and sharper value propositions to win first-time users.
Collaborations with retailers and digital platforms improve availability and education (fit guides, size finders, subscription models). Players are also optimizing SKUs (trial packs, economy packs) and deploying targeted promotions to drive penetration. Robust after-sales support and caregiver education reinforce trust and repeat use-especially in adult care.

Emerging Trends:Eco-friendly & plant-based diapers: Brands are launching organic/natural lines made without harmful ingredients and adopting sustainable packaging to reduce carbon footprints. Smart diapers: Sensors and wetness indicators are being explored to detect leakage and prevent irritation. Premiumization: Sensitive-skin formulations and breathable materials are rising in urban demand. Adult diapers surge: Greater awareness and geriatric care needs are expanding the adult segment alongside baby diapers.
